$$\sin \alpha \cos 4\alpha+\cos \alpha \sin 4\alpha=\sin(\alpha+4\alpha)=\sin 5\alpha.$$
$$\cos \frac{3\pi}{8}\cos \frac{\pi}{8}-\sin \frac{3\pi}{8}\sin \frac{\pi}{8} =\cos\left(\frac{3\pi}{8}+\frac{\pi}{8}\right) =\cos \frac{\pi}{2}=0.$$
$$\sin \alpha \sin(\alpha+\beta)+\cos \alpha \cos(\alpha+\beta)=\cos \beta.$$
$$\sin 53^\circ \cos 7^\circ-\cos 53^\circ \sin(-7^\circ)$$
$$=\sin 53^\circ \cos 7^\circ+\cos 53^\circ \sin 7^\circ$$
$$=\sin(53^\circ+7^\circ)=\sin 60^\circ=\frac{\sqrt{3}}{2}.$$$$\cos(\alpha+\beta)+2\sin \alpha \sin \beta$$
$$=\cos \alpha \cos \beta-\sin \alpha \sin \beta+2\sin \alpha \sin \beta$$
$$=\cos \alpha \cos \beta+\sin \alpha \sin \beta=\cos(\alpha-\beta).$$
Ответ
1) $$\sin 5\alpha$$; 2) $$0$$; 3) $$\cos \beta$$; 4) $$\frac{\sqrt{3}}{2}$$; 5) $$\cos(\alpha-\beta)$$.
